How Installing Energy-Efficient Windows in Charlotte Saves You Money
Switching to energy-efficient windows can improve the comfort of your home and help you save on electricity bills. Here are more ways upgrading your windows could benefit you:
- More efficient energy use in your household: In Charlotte where the summers can be pretty hot, energy-efficient windows lower how much cool air is lost through your windows, which makes it easier to keep your house cool.
- Save money on energy bills: Switching to energy-efficient windows reduces your energy bills by about 12% since you need less energy.
- Reduce your carbon footprint: In Charlotte, you can lower your indirect greenhouse gas emissions by about 345 pounds per year after you switch to energy-efficient windows.
- Protect your investment: Upgrading your windows is an important part of maintaining your property and its real estate value, especially if your home is on the older side.
Estimated Cost of Window Replacement in Charlotte
Let's take a look at the cost of replacing your windows and the kinds of services offered by installers.
How Much Do New Windows Cost?
On average, homeowners in Charlotte can expect that most replacement window installations will cost between $250 and $1,200, with the average cost sitting at around $600. These figures are based on the specifics of your installation, including type, number of windows, size, material, the location of your home and more.
With windows, efficiency is the most important factor for many homeowners. Efficient windows may cost more initially, but by increasing the efficiency of your home — particularly if you live in a hot climate — they can provide many years of energy savings. According to Energy Star, buying certified energy-efficient windows can save Charlotte homeowners $346+ per year after replacing single-pane windows.
Something else that affects the total cost is the material you select for your frame. Aluminum frames are generally the least expensive and are sturdy and light, but they provide poor insulation. On the other hand, wood frames are the most expensive because they are aesthetically pleasing and provide decent insulation. Fiberglass and vinyl frames provide good insulation as well and cost somewhere between the other two.
What Services do Window Installers Offer?
In regard to window replacements, in general there are two types that your installer will have: full-frame and pocket installations.
Full-frame installations are usually recommended when you want a new style or your window has significant rot or deterioration. With this service, your installers will replace the entire window, including the frame, sill and trim. Pocket installations (or retrofits) entail installing a new window within its existing frame, which makes pocket installations more simple and affordable. However, if the frame has any damage or rot, you should opt for a full-frame installation instead.
If you're still trying to decide which kind of installation you should get, you can consult with your provider and get their recommendation. The choice mostly is influenced by how old the frames are and if there's any damage.

Charlotte, NC Window Replacement FAQs
How much should window installation cost?
The typical cost of installing a single window ranges from $450 to $650. There are a variety of factors that affect how much it costs, such as your property's location, local labor costs, how energy-efficient the windows are, the number of windows, styles and sizes of windows and the materials used in designing the windows.
What kind of window is the best for energy efficiency?
A window's energy efficiency is influenced by several factors, such as the quality of the installation and what kind of window it is. Look for Energy Star Certified windows — these are often the most energy-efficient since they are certified by the U.S. Department of Energy.
What do window installers do?
Window installers go to your property to remove your old windows and replace them with new ones. Some companies install products made by other companies, whereas others are both manufacturers and installation companies combined. The installer will also clean up after the installation is finished.
What time of year should I replace my windows?
Although you can install windows any time of year, warmer weather is usually better for replacing windows. In addition, it shouldn't be raining, since rain can make the installation harder.
Should I replace all my windows at once?
If you want to get more efficient windows and save money on energy costs, replacing all your windows at the same time is the only way to gain that benefit. On the other hand, if you have just one or two windows that are broken or drafty, you can replace just those.
